All factors of a number n will be factors of any multiple of n. All multiples of a number n will be multiples of any factor of n.

Factors go into numbers, numbers go into multiples. Divisibility shows what factors come out of what multiples.
Factors of the number will also be factors of the number's multiples. Multiples of the number will also be multiples of the number's factors.
